I've been playing with a simple 1 mhz oscillator  that is divided by  
ten to produce 100 khz signal.

works great! lots of square waves coming out of the divider. the  
output is right on the money 100khz..

now, the question...

hooked this oscillator up to the argosy I. gots all kinds of signal  
on 3.500, a good 20 over s-9.. switch over to 7.000 and the marker is  
very weak.

now..

move to 7.1000 and it's 20 over,  weak on 7.2 and 20 over on 7.300

on 80 meters..

3.500 is 20 over while 3.600 is very weak... 3.700 strong, 3.800 weak..

just the opposite of the 40 meter band..

on 20 and up, things seem to be right

so, why does this happen? I am at a loss to explain it...
